Default Featured Listings

I guess that the featured listings function draws randomly from the pool of "Featured Listings" and displays only 5?

So if I had 2000 Featured listings on the website there would be a 1 in 400 chance of the listing being displayed?

Is this correct?

In theory it is correct as the choice is random. If you think about it, this is why you have a featured link that you can offer so people can go there directly. That is why featured ads appear in showlistings with a different background color so they stand out more. Not sure about the logic or concern behind your question. it is simply a question of how special/exclusive do you want to make your featured adverts.

Also just to be clear this plugin uses MySQL rand function.
Quote:
RAND() is not meant to be a perfect random generator, but instead is a fast way to generate ad hoc random numbers which is portable between platforms for the same MySQL version.
